<p>This is the circuit diagram of white line follower toy. The actuator of the toy is the DC motor. This circuit can be used for?a toy car to follow a white?line, this circuit also known as very simple robot: &#8220;line follower without microcontroller&#8221;. The motor is either a?3v type with gearing to?steer the car or a rotary?actuator or a servo motor.<br />
<span id="more-1663"></span><br />
<strong>How the circuit work..?</strong></p>
<p>When equal light is detected by the photo resistors the voltage on the base of the first transistor will be mid rail and the circuit is adjusted via the 2k2 potensiometer so the motor does not receive any voltage. When one of the LDR&#8217;s receives more (or less) light, the motor is turned on / activated. And the same thing will be happen when the other LDR receives less or more light.</p>
